What Is ISO 9001:2015 and Why Does It Matter?
ISO 9001:2015 is one of the most widely recognized quality management certifications in manufacturing. It establishes a framework for managing quality across all aspects of production.
For aluminum casting manufacturers, ISO 9001:2015 ensures:
- Standardized operating procedures
- Consistent documentation and recordkeeping
- Structured corrective and preventive actions
- Ongoing performance monitoring and improvement
Manufacturers with this certification are better equipped to deliver consistent results and maintain reliable production performance.

What Role Does Traceability Play in Certification?
Traceability is a key component of most certification systems. It allows manufacturers to track materials, processes, and inspection results throughout production.
Effective traceability systems enable:
- Identification of raw material sources
- Tracking of production batches
- Documentation of inspection and testing results
- Rapid response to quality issues
This level of visibility is essential for maintaining compliance and supporting quality assurance.
Do Certifications Guarantee Product Quality?
Certifications alone do not guarantee quality, but they provide a strong foundation for achieving it.
Quality outcomes depend on how well a manufacturer implements and maintains its systems. Certified manufacturers that actively manage their processes and invest in continuous improvement are more likely to deliver consistent results.
For buyers, certifications should be evaluated alongside real production capabilities and performance history.

What Should OEMs Look for When Evaluating Certifications?
When selecting an aluminum casting partner, certifications should be reviewed as part of a broader evaluation.
Key considerations include:
- Relevance of certifications to your industry
- Scope of certification coverage within the facility
- Evidence of active compliance and auditing
- Integration of certification standards into daily operations
Manufacturers that treat certifications as active systems rather than static credentials provide more reliable outcomes.
